Сравните класс элемента и классы из другого элемента - PullRequest
0 голосов
/ 20 ноября 2011

У меня есть класс элемента меню на определенной странице с id="menuelement", как class="page_item page-item-10" и класс того же элемента с id="pagetitle", как page-item-10. Десятичные числа могут изменяться как в классах, так и на разных страницах, таких как page-item-11, page-item-13 и т. Д.

Мне нужно выписать государственных деятелей, как

if ($('#pagetitle').attr('class')== $("#menuelement").has_some_class){
   // do something
}

Это кажется мне обычным выражением вроде page-item-[0-9]+, но не могу понять, как.

UPDATE

Теперь, когда я нашел относительный класс, я хочу что-то сделать, но «это», похоже, не работает

if (jQuery("#darbimenu").find('li').hasClass(jQuery('#pagetitle').attr('class'))){
        jQuery(this).parent().addClass("someclass");
        }

Я хочу установить класс для родителя найденного div. Как?

1 Ответ

0 голосов
/ 20 ноября 2011

Это то, что вы имеете в виду?:

if ($("#menuelement").hasClass($('#pagetitle').attr('class')))
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...